Vestibular System
A sensory system located in the inner ear that helps regulate balance and spatial orientation.
Body Orientation
The positioning of the body in relation to the surrounding space and can indicate attitudes, feelings, and intentions.
Warmth
In psychology, a term often associated with a person's interpersonal qualities, such as kindness, friendliness, and empathy.
Pressure
A physical condition referring to the force per unit area applied on a surface, or psychologically, the feeling of stress or urgency induced by external or internal demands.
